Understanding Caliber and Gauge



When it pertains to purchasing ammunition, comprehending quality and scale is important. Caliber describes the size of the bullet, commonly measured in inches or millimeters - Best Place to Buy Ammo Online. A. 45 caliber bullet is 0.45 inches in diameter, while a 9mm bullet procedures 9 millimeters. Picking the best caliber effects efficiency, accuracy, and stopping power, so consider your designated usage very carefully.


Gauge, on the other hand, applies primarily to shotguns and indicates the size of the shotgun birthed. A 12-gauge shotgun, for circumstances, has a bigger birthed than a 20-gauge. Higher gauge numbers indicate smaller bores.


When deciding between quality and scale, believe regarding your shooting requires-- whether it's for protection, searching, or sporting activity shooting. Familiarizing yourself with these terms helps you make educated selections, guaranteeing you choose ammo that finest fits your weapon and capturing objectives.

Choosing for Objective





Selecting the ideal bullet weight is vital for ensuring your ammo fulfills your certain needs. Larger bullets normally permeate deeper and supply more power, making them suitable for searching larger video game. On the other hand, lighter bullets frequently supply higher velocities and flatter trajectories, which can improve accuracy for target capturing.


Consider your purpose: if you're intending to search deer, a heavier bullet in the 150-180 grain variety could be excellent. For varmint hunting or target capturing, lighter choices around 55-70 grains can work best. Bear in mind, utilizing the appropriate bullet weight not only impacts efficiency however additionally impacts recoil and manage, so it's vital to match it with your gun and shooting design.

Looking for Compatibility With Your Weapon



How can you ensure the ammo you acquire is right for your gun? Begin by examining your firearm's specs, generally discovered in the proprietor's guidebook or printed on the barrel. Ensure you understand the quality and kind of ammunition your firearm calls for.


Following, take note of the markings on the ammunition box. They must match your weapon's requirements. If your weapon is chambered for 9mm, don't buy.40 S&W or any other caliber.


In addition, consider your gun's activity kind-- revolvers and semi-automatics frequently have different ammo requirements, also for the very same quality.


Finally, talk to educated team at your local gun store if you're unclear. They can provide valuable understandings to stay clear of any costly blunders. By validating compatibility, you verify safe and effective operation, preventing possible breakdowns or damages to your weapon.

What Is the Service Life of Ammunition?



Ammunition typically lasts a long period of time if saved effectively. You'll locate that a lot of makers recommend a service life of about one decade, but with ideal problems, it can last even much longer. Just look for indicators of deterioration.


Can I Shop Ammunition in My Home Securely?



You can keep ammo safely in your house by keeping it in a cool, completely dry place, far from direct sunshine and moisture. Usage locked containers to avoid unauthorized accessibility and guarantee correct ventilation.
